I know it's a big idea that if went ahead would take alot of time and preperation but.

What about a dedicated Fiat Forum track car? for people who want to take a car round a track but don't want to wreck their pride and joy.

could get something like a punto or a bravo, people who want to have a go could put say £30 or something to the initial cost of the car and then when they want a go, pay something like £15 for 5 laps.

Obviously the costs would go to the cost of the trackday (wherever the track is) and some of it to the person who keeps the car and maintains it and if there's any left over to the forum.

Just an idea, please discuss :D
 
I do not think there would be any chance of the forum doing this. If individuals wanted to do it on a syndicate basis, then that's another matter, but beware of the costs. If it's used for trackdays it'll presumably have to be kept road legal (you'r not going to keep it at one track), and the cost of fuel, tyres, brakes etc will be far higher than for road use.
Have a look at www.nurburgring.org.uk/c-car/index.html to see how some people run a syndicate car, especially down the bottom for the costs.
